Transaction 3a8775f95f588069598f10ab06c885d74ab7c2bff4dffcea9e04dabb32cda983

1 Input
2 Outputs
  • 3a8775f95f588069598f10ab06c885d74ab7c2bff4dffcea9e04dabb32cda983:0
  • value  2743800
    address  3KG7JQyYzF8wJVDWzURrtZucPBYSKrXKby
  • 3a8775f95f588069598f10ab06c885d74ab7c2bff4dffcea9e04dabb32cda983:1
  • value  422566500
    address  1PM8vHC1WgZ9GetXwg8dMdpaMxBDBgwTRD